TitleLetter from Jimmy [James Hamilton] Doggart, the Royal Automobile Club, London, to Joseph Barcroft
Date1 September 1921
DescriptionHe has heard from his father and has permission to go on the Peru Expedition. Asks if he should write to his tutor now, to ask to go away in the middle of term. He will be at St. Thomas's Hospital, then at home at the Red House, Darlington. Lankester is coming to town to arrange to go to the hospital.
